Hello,

I'm using SapDb 7.4.3.32 under WinXp(SP1).

I have a table and on insert trigger for it.
Trigger only call some DbProcedure:
CREATE TABLE A ("TXT" Varchar (100) ASCII)
//
CREATE DBPROC TEST AS
  VAR x Integer;
SET x=0;
//
CREATE TRIGGER A_INSERT FOR A AFTER INSERT EXECUTE
(
  CALL ADMIN.TEST;
)

When I try to insert row in to this table:
INSERT A SET TXT='Test1'
my insert statement is executed witout error but there is no new row in the table.


When I change the trigger:
DROP TRIGGER A_INSERT OF A
//
CREATE TRIGGER A_INSERT FOR A AFTER INSERT EXECUTE
(
CALL ADMIN.TEST;
SELECT NOW() FROM ADMIN.DUAL; /* some insert, update, delete, select statement */
)
and when I execute my insert again everything is OK.


Is it bug, or am I doing something wrong?

Thank for your help and support.
Regards, Dusan

--
Dusan Kolesar
Helsinska 19
040 13  Kosice
Slovakia
e-mail : [EMAIL PROTECTED]
ICQ# : 160507424

-=x=-
Skontrolované antivírovým programom NOD32


-- MaxDB Discussion Mailing List For list archives: http://lists.mysql.com/maxdb To unsubscribe: http://lists.mysql.com/[EMAIL PROTECTED]



Reply via email to